About the Checker Position
As a Checker, your main responsibility is to ensure that all stock entering and leaving the warehouse is accurate. You will compare products with delivery documents and report any shortages or discrepancies.
Your daily responsibilities may include:
- Checking incoming and outgoing stock
- Comparing products with delivery documents
- Verifying stock quantities
- Reporting damaged or missing items
- Assisting with stock counts
- Ensuring products are picked correctly
- Maintaining accurate warehouse records
- Working closely with warehouse supervisors and team members
Accuracy is one of the most important parts of this role because mistakes can affect deliveries and customer satisfaction.
About the General Worker Position
General Workers help keep warehouse operations running efficiently by supporting different departments throughout the day.
Some of your daily duties may include:
- Loading delivery vehicles
- Offloading incoming stock
- Picking customer orders
- Packing products securely
- Sorting stock into the correct areas
- Assisting with warehouse cleaning
- Keeping work areas neat and organized
- Following workplace safety procedures
- Helping with other warehouse duties when required
This role is ideal for people who enjoy practical work and staying active throughout the day.
